§ 41B.038 — PROGRAMS FOR COMMITMENTS TO OTHER ENTITIES

The authority may establish programs to make or purchase and enter into commitments to make or purchase qualified agricultural loans or portions of the loans issued to persons described in section41B.03, subdivision 1. The agricultural loans must be insured or guaranteed by the United States Department of Agriculture, Farmers Home Administration, Farm Credit System, a subdivision of the Farm Credit System, or any similar federal agency or federally chartered institution whose obligations are directly or indirectly guaranteed or insured by the United States. The commissioner of management and budget may not issue general obligation bonds pursuant to section41B.19or41B.195to finance any programs established under this section.
